Practice Question
A nurse in a provider's office is collecting data from a client who is requesting a prescription for a transdermal contraceptive patch. The nurse should recognize which of the following client findings is a contraindication for this method of contraception.
Answer Choices:
Correct Answer:
Weight 98 kg (216 lb)
Rationale:
🔶 A body weight over 90 kg (198 lb) is a known contraindication to the use of the transdermal contraceptive patch because it may reduce hormonal absorption.
🔶 In individuals with increased adipose tissue, the effectiveness of the patch is diminished, increasing the risk of unintended pregnancy.
🔶 For example, a client weighing 216 lb may not achieve therapeutic estrogen-progestin levels consistently through transdermal application.
🔶 Alternative methods such as IUDs, injectables, or oral contraceptives should be considered for these clients to ensure reliable contraception.
